Massachusetts is a ?no-fault? state for car accidents. That means everyone is required to carry personal injury protection (PIP), which pays for certain accident-related expenses, such as medical bills, on a no-fault basis. Certain legal criteria must be met to file a third-party liability claim or lawsuit.
Don't forget to file a Motor Vehicle Crash Operator Report Under Massachusetts law, if you've been involved in a collision that caused injury, death, or over $1,000 worth of damage, you're required to file a Motor Vehicle Crash Operator report within 5 days of the accident.

Dial 911 While you are not required to call the police after an accident in Massachusetts, calling 911 after a car accident can often be a good idea, especially if anyone is severely injured and in need of medical attention.
In Massachusetts, an accident must be reported if injury or death occurs or if damages equal more than $1,000.
Report with the Registrar within 5 days after such crash (unless the person is physically incapable of doing so due to incapacity). The person completing the report must also send a copy of the report to the police department having jurisdiction on the way where the crash occurred.
